A private pay psychiatrist is a mental health specialist who supplies psychiatric services without running through insurance plans. This implies that clients pay out-of-pocket for their visits and treatments. This design can allow for greater versatility in terms of scheduling and treatment alternatives and often leads to longer consultations compared to those covered by insurance coverage.
Longer Sessions: Many private pay psychiatrists provide longer consultation times, enabling for thorough assessments and more in-depth conversations.
Lowered Administrative Burden: Without the need to bill insurance coverage companies, private pay practices tend to have less bureaucracy, which can enhance the appointment procedure.
Tailored Treatments: Psychiatrists working beyond insurance coverage constraints have more liberty to establish tailored treatment plans that accommodate individual client needs.
Improved Privacy: Private pay services often keep a greater degree of privacy, as there is no requirement to share patient information with insurance provider.
Versatile Scheduling: Many private pay psychiatrists supply greater versatility in scheduling, accommodating last-minute appointments and varying hours.
When browsing for a private pay psychiatrist, a number of factors enter into play. Here are some important criteria to consider:
Specialization: Psychiatrists can specialize in different locations, including mood disorders, stress and anxiety conditions, PTSD, and more. Make sure that the psychiatrist has experience dealing with the specific condition you are facing.
Location: Proximity matters. Search for psychiatrists readily available near your home or work environment to assist in easy access.
Reputation: Research online evaluations and seek recommendations from good friends, family, or doctor to recognize reputable practitioners.
Schedule: Verify the psychiatrist’s availability to guarantee they can accommodate your schedule for regular check outs.

Cost: While private pay psychiatrists do not take insurance coverage, the cost of services can vary considerably, so it’s essential to discuss costs upfront.
Method to Treatment: Different psychiatrists may utilize varying treatment techniques (medication management, psychotherapy, holistic methods). Finding one that aligns with your preferences is important.

Research Online: Use keyword searches like ”private pay psychiatrist near me” or ”out-of-pocket psychiatrist” to compile a list of potential companies.
Speak with Directories: Resources such as Psychology Today, Zocdoc, or the American Psychiatric Association’s directory site can help find experts near your place.
Network: Reach out to friends, household, or health care experts for suggestions. Personal experiences can assist you toward reputable practitioners.
Set Up Consultations: Many psychiatrists provide initial assessments– typically at a lower cost– to determine if it’s an excellent fit. Make the most of this to ask questions and assess compatibility.
Assess Fit: After assessments, assess whether you felt comfortable and understood during the visit. The rapport you construct with your psychiatrist is important.
Cost usually varies based on elements such as area and the private psychiatrist’s experience. Below is a summary table detailing the typical session expenses for private pay psychiatrists.
| Place | Average Cost per Session | Session Length |
|---|---|---|
| Urban Areas | ₤ 150 – ₤ 300 | 45-60 minutes |
| Suburban Areas | ₤ 100 – ₤ 200 | 30-60 minutes |
| Rural Areas | ₤ 75 – ₤ 150 | 30-60 minutes |
While many select the private pay path to prevent insurance, some might still have the choice of seeking repayment post-treatment. It is a good idea to talk to your insurance service provider to see if they permit for reimbursement for out-of-network companies.
